Rodney Stevens is a scholar working on Atmospheric Science, Earth-Surface Processes and Geochemistry and Petrology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Rodney Stevens has authored 47 papers receiving a total of 625 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Atmospheric Science, 13 papers in Earth-Surface Processes and 12 papers in Geochemistry and Petrology. Recurrent topics in Rodney Stevens’s work include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(19 papers), Geological formations and processes (12 papers) and Heavy metals in environment (8 papers). Rodney Stevens is often cited by papers focused on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(19 papers), Geological formations and processes (12 papers) and Heavy metals in environment (8 papers). Rodney Stevens coll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, United States and Estonia. Rodney Stevens's co-authors include Fatima F Abrantes, Ingemar Cato, Mário Mil-Homens, Aivo Lepland and Wim Boer and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Environmental Pollution and Marine Pollution Bulletin.
